The ingredients needed to make Low-Calorie  Pallipalayam Chicken Fry:
  1. Take 500 grams chicken (curry cut)
  2. Make ready 1 tsp ginger garlic paste
  3. Get 1 tsp lemon juice
  4. Prepare 150 grams shallot, sliced
  5. Prepare 1 tsp cumin seeds
  6. Make ready 6 garlic cloves chopped
  7. Get 1/2 inch ginger chopped
  8. Make ready 2 tablespoon coconut oil
  9. Get 6 dried red chilies, cut in 3 pieces
  10. Take 1/2 tsp turmeric
  11. Take 1 tsp red chilli powder
  12. Prepare 1 tsp garam masala
  13. Prepare 1 tsp coriander powder
  14. Make ready 1/4 tsp pepper powder
  15. Prepare 5 sprigs curry leaves
  16. Prepare 1 teaspoon salt
  17. Prepare 1/4 cup dry grated coconut
  18. Prepare 1 tbsp sesame seeds, roasted
  19. Prepare 2 tbsp coriander leaves, chopped

Steps to make Low-Calorie  Pallipalayam Chicken Fry:
  1. Marinate the chicken with ginger garlic paste, lemon juice and half of the salt, turmeric and red chilli powder for an hour.
  2. Heat oil in a pan and add in the cumin seeds and curry leaves.
  3. Once they splutter add dried red chilies, ginger and garlic and fry for a min.
  4. Add in the shallots and fry till they turn soft and translucent.
  5. Add the coconut and fry till it starts to change the colour to light brown.
  6. Add the spices and salt and fry until it starts to stick at the bottom of the pan.
  7. Add in the chicken and fry for 5 mins or till the oil starts separating. - Cover the pan and cook on low flame in it's own juices till it's done.
  8. Keep mixing the chicken in regular intervals to avoid sticking and burning. - Once the chicken is cooked to uncover the pan, add the sesame seeds and fry for a min on high flame to get a crispy texture.
  9. Switch off the flame, add coriander leaves. Give a mix and serve hot.

Additional water is not required, water oozed from the chicken is enough but make sure to keep in low flame to avoid burning the bottom. Make one of our healthy, low-calorie chicken dishes.
